Introduction

The Permanent Account Number (PAN) is a unique 10-character alphanumeric identifier issued by the Income Tax Department of India. It serves as a critical financial identity document required for tax filing, banking transactions, property purchases, investments, and more. While online PAN applications are widely promoted, many individualsespecially in rural areas, elderly populations, or those with limited digital accessstill rely on offline methods to obtain their PAN card. The offline process typically involves downloading and filling out Form 49A (for Indian citizens) or Form 49AA (for foreign citizens) in PDF format, printing, signing, and submitting it along with supporting documents.

1. Download Form 49A/49AA from NSDL Official Website

The most reliable method to obtain the official PAN application PDF is through the NSDL e-Gov website. NSDL is the primary processing agency for PAN applications and maintains the most up-to-date versions of Form 49A (for Indian citizens) and Form 49AA (for foreign nationals). To download the correct PDF:

  • Visit https://www.tin-nsdl.com
  • Click on PAN in the top navigation menu
  • Select Apply Online and then Download Form 49A or Download Form 49AA
  • Choose the appropriate language (English or Hindi)
  • Download the PDF directly to your device

This PDF is pre-formatted with digital validation fields, mandatory field indicators, and instructions printed directly on the form. It includes sections for applicant details, parent/guardian information (for minors), documentary proof, and signature blocks. Always verify that the form displays the NSDL logo and the current years version number (e.g., Version 2024) at the bottom. Fill the form in block letters using a black ink pen. Do not use typewriters or digital signatures unless explicitly permitted for specific categories.

2. Use the UTIITSL Official Portal PDF Download

UTIITSL is the second authorized agency for PAN processing and offers an equally valid offline application method. Their official portal provides downloadable PDFs of Form 49A and 49AA that are identical in content to NSDLs but may have slight layout differences. To access the form:

  • Navigate to https://www.utiitsl.com
  • Go to PAN Services under the Services menu
  • Select Apply for PAN
  • Click on Download Form 49A/49AA
  • Choose your language and download the file

UTIITSLs PDF includes a unique tracking barcode at the top, which is scanned during document verification. This barcode links your application to their internal system, reducing manual errors. Ensure you print the form on A4-sized paper without scaling. Fill all fields legibly. The form must be signed in the presence of a witness if you are applying as a minor or as a person with a disability. UTIITSL also provides a detailed checklist alongside the PDF, listing acceptable documents for address and identity proof.

3. Visit a PAN Application Center for Physical Copy

If you prefer not to download or print anything, you can visit any authorized PAN service center operated by NSDL or UTIITSL. These centers are located in major cities and towns across India and are often found in post offices, bank branches, or government facilitation centers. At the center:

  • Request a printed copy of Form 49A or 49AA
  • Receive a filled-out sample form for reference
  • Get assistance from trained staff on how to complete the form correctly
  • Submit the form on the spot or take it home to complete

This method is ideal for individuals unfamiliar with digital downloads or those who need immediate guidance. The physical form provided is an exact replica of the official PDF, printed on security paper with watermarks. Staff at these centers are trained to verify document authenticity and can advise on acceptable proofs of identity and address. There is no charge for obtaining the form itselfonly the application processing fee applies upon submission.

FAQs

Can I use a PAN application PDF downloaded from Google?

No. PDFs found via Google search are often outdated, modified, or malicious. Only download forms from official government or authorized agency websites such as NSDL, UTIITSL, or the Income Tax Department. Unofficial sources may contain incorrect instructions, hidden scripts, or phishing links.

Is it mandatory to print the PDF form on white paper?

Yes. The form must be printed on plain white A4-sized paper without any background color, watermark, or logo. Colored or pre-printed paper may lead to rejection during document scanning.

Can I fill the form using a computer or must I write by hand?

You may type the form using a computer, but the signature must be handwritten in ink. All other fields can be typed, provided the font is clear and legible. However, for maximum compliance, handwriting in block letters with a black pen is recommended.

What if I make a mistake while filling the form?

Do not use correction fluid or tape. If you make an error, obtain a new form and fill it again. Submitting a form with corrections may result in rejection or delay in processing.

Do I need to notarize the PAN application form?

No. Notarization is not required for PAN applications. However, the applicants signature must be witnessed by an authorized person if applying as a minor, guardian, or person with disability. The witness must sign and provide their name, address, and identification details.

How long does it take to receive the PAN card after submitting the offline form?

Typically, it takes 15 to 20 working days from the date of submission. Processing time may vary based on document verification, postal delays, or peak application periods. You can track your application status using the acknowledgment number provided upon submission.

Can I submit the form without an Aadhaar card?

Yes. While Aadhaar is preferred, other documents like passport, voter ID, driving license, or bank statement with photograph are also accepted as proof of identity and address. Refer to the official checklist for a complete list of valid documents.

Is there a fee for the offline PAN application?

Yes. The processing fee is ?107 for Indian addresses and ?1,017 for international addresses. Payment can be made via demand draft, cheque, or online payment at the time of submission at authorized centers or banks.

What happens if my application is rejected?

You will receive a rejection notice via email or post, stating the reason (e.g., missing document, incorrect signature, outdated form). You can reapply using a fresh, correctly filled form and the required documents. There is no penalty for reapplication, but the fee must be paid again.

Can I apply for a PAN card offline if I am outside India?

Yes. Foreign nationals can apply using Form 49AA, downloaded from NSDL or UTIITSL websites. The form must be signed and submitted with attested copies of passport, visa, and proof of overseas address. Applications can be sent via post or through authorized agents in your country.
